The government made it literally the only way to claim much of the land out west[]. They require that you come up with an agricultural land including plan for watering crops on that acreage in order to claim the land. And you're required to execute the plan to get the deed.
In fact, this is the only remaining way I know of to more or less 'homestead' federal land in a way that results in a permanent deed. The rest of the homesteading type stuff was revoked back in like the 70s or 80s.
AFAIK it's been available since the 1870s but after the 20s they clamped down a lot harder on ensuring you were actually irrigating it and had agricultural plans.

Even if you presume it's obsolete, the fact remains the land was distributed under a model where it had to be claimed, developed, and irrigated for agriculture. The water distribution and well systems alone required for agriculture far surpass use for residential purposes, for example, but once you have wells and irrigation suitable (not cheap in the desert, and also valuable) for agriculture it may be more economical to just keep going with it. The momentum of that remains and the economic incentives aligned with those policy choices remain with us as to part of the reason why desert land is used as it is. The first developed use of land can have a lot of influence on what happens next, it's quite different from starting from an undeveloped state with pure free market forces on development.

Alfalfa/hay uses so much water that cultivation of it is banned in Saudi Arabia. They import large amounts from the US - basically we're exporting water.
